The ones in the picture are the Subaru STi JDM HID headlights, are are REALLY expensive. I've seen them for over two thousand dollars. The chrome housing is how you know they are the HID. Subaru also makes a non-HID head light that runs in the 700 to 800 dollar range. it is the same design as the one in you pic, but the housing is not chrome, but black. these lights are the ones most people use because they are so much cheaper.

Now, in the black housing design, there are two types to choose from. there are the JDM (japanese) and the EDM (european) STi lights. the JDM head lights have a beam pattern that works better if you drive on the left side of the road like in Japan and England. the JDM bean pattern shines more light on the left side of the road.
JDM beam pattern \__ \__

The EDM head lights have a beam pattern that work better if you drive on the right side of the road, like the rest of the world. The EDM beam pattern lights up the right side of the road better and dont blind on comming traffic.
EDM beam pattern __/ __/

You can aim the JDM lights a little lower to try no to shine too much light in the direction of oncomming traffic, thats what most people do.

If you want the chrome housing head lights, your going to have to pay up... or you can get the EDM or JDM lights and install an aftermarket HID kit, and still be ahead about 800 dollars.
